Location - No. 40 is situated within a small development of similar aged properties on the edge of Bourton-on-the-Water within walking distance of the village centre and supermarket. Bourton provides an excellent range of local facilities including a range of boutique shops, supermarkets, pubs, restaurants, doctors, churches, a leisure centre, local primary school and the popular Cotswold secondary school. The area's larger commercial and cultural centres of Cheltenham, Cirencester and Oxford are within easy travelling distance and there are main line rail services at Kingham (8 miles) (Paddington 80mins approx) and a comprehensive local bus network radiating from Bourton. The village is set in the heart of the Cotswold Hills which provide a wide range of outdoor rural leisure pursuits.

Description - No.40 Barnsley Way comprises a well planned first floor apartment with accommodation comprising a lobby area with stairs to the first floor, open plan living room with dining, seating and kitchen areas, with a fitted kitchen. There are two good sized double bedrooms and a family bathroom. The property fronts on to Barnsley Way with a small front border and a separate parking space set to the rear of the property. The accommodation is arranged as follows: Front door with opaque double glazed insert to:

Entrance Lobby - With stairs rising to first floor with painted timber handrail and painted timber balustrade opening directly into the:

Living Room - With seating and dining areas and two pairs of double glazed casement windows overlooking the rear of the property. Door to cloaks cupboard with hanging rail and pine slatted shelving and wide archway interconnecting through to the:

Kitchen - With double glazed casement window to the front of the property and with a fitted kitchen comprising worktop with stainless steel sink unit with chrome mixer tap, four ring gas hob with brushed stainless steel splash back and extractor over, built in oven/grill, comprehensive range of below worksurface cupboards and drawers, space and plumbing for washing machine, three quarter height unit to one side, further matching unit to the other and two eye level cupboards. Space for upright fridge freezer. From the living room, painted timber door to:

Landing - With access to roof space and door to built in cupboard housing Baxi gas central heating boiler and pressurised hot water tank. Door to:

Bedroom 1 - With double glazed window to front elevation, a range of wardrobes with mirror glazed sliding doors with hanging rail and shelving and further built in cupboard to side.
From the landing door to:

Bathroom - With panelled bath with separate wall mounted shower, low level wc, pedestal wash hand basin with tiled splash back, opaque double glazed casement to front elevation. From the landing door to:

Bedroom 2 - L shaped with double glazed casement window overlooking the rear of the property.

Outside - No.40 Barnsley Way is approached from the street with a small border to the front and a further flower border with lavender, rosemary and sage to the side of the property. There is a separate vehicular access to the side of the property leading to the shared communal parking to the rear with a designated space for No.40 and there is a further visitors space in addition.

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
